Water is flowing in a pipe of diameter 4cm with a velocity 3m/s. The water then enters into a pipe of diameter 2cm. The velocity of water in the other pipe is:
According to principle of continuity, when an incompressible and non-viscous liquid flows in a streamlined motion through a tube of non-uniform cross-section, then the product of the area of cross-section and the velocity of flow is same at every point in the tube.
Thus, Av= constant or A1v1=A2v2
or πr12v1=πr22v2
Given, r1=24cm=0.02m, r2=32cm=0.01m, v1=3m/s ∴π(0.02)2×3=π(0.01)2v2
or v2=(0.010.02)2×3 =12m/s
